The Story Behind "The Kiss"

  • "The Kiss" was first exhibited at the Brera Exhibition of 1859, a significant event held shortly after the entry of Victor Emanuel II and Napoleon III into Milan.
  • This painting became a symbol of the Risorgimento, celebrating the young nation's triumphs after the Second War of Independence.
  • The artwork was not added to the Pinacoteca until 1886, as part of a legacy from Alfonso Maria Visconti, who had commissioned the piece.

A Symbol of Patriotism and Romanticism

  • Widely regarded as one of the most reproduced Italian paintings of the 19th century, "The Kiss" embodies the love of the motherland and a thirst for life.
  • The painting's colors carry a patriotic message:
    • Red stockings, green lapel, and blue and white gown allude to the flags of Italy and France.
  • Its medieval-inspired subject and daring kiss resonated with the Romantic taste of the era, making it an immediate success.
  • Hayez also created other versions of this masterpiece, now housed in various European collections.

About Francesco Hayez (1791–1881)

  • An Italian painter and printmaker, Hayez was renowned for his portrait painting and historical Romantic images.
  • Born to a French fisherman, he was introduced to painting by his uncle, Francesco Binasco, who initially envisioned him as a painting restorer.
  • In 1809, Hayez earned a scholarship to study in Rome, where he immersed himself in Antique art and the works of Raphael.

A Life in Art and History

  • In 1823, Hayez moved to Milan, quickly becoming a central figure in intellectual and aristocratic circles.
  • While he explored biblical and fictional themes, his works often reflected a deep interest in Italian history, portraying key political and social figures in historical contexts.
  • His later works shifted toward allegorical themes, frequently infused with strong political undertones.
